Liberty County FL Courthouse Court cases in Liberty County, Bristol, FL

Liberty County Circuit Court in Bristol, FL is a state circuit court (trial court of general jurisdiction) serving Liberty County within Florida's Second Judicial Circuit. It handles felony criminal cases; civil actions exceeding $50,000; family law matters (divorce, paternity, child custody and support); probate, guardianship, and trusts; juvenile dependency and delinquency; and petitions for injunctions (including domestic violence). The court may also hear traffic-related felony offenses. It has limited appellate jurisdiction over certain decisions of Liberty County Court. Routine traffic infractions and most misdemeanor cases are handled by the county court.
